The Proctor Silex 4 Slice Toaster is designed for versatility and convenience, featuring extra wide slots for thicker breads, a Toast Boost function for easy retrieval of smaller items, and a pullout crumb tray for easy cleaning. With customizable shade settings and an auto shut-off feature, this toaster combines safety and style, making it a must-have for any modern kitchen.

A solid toaster from a solid brand
When our old Procter Silex 2-slice toaster finally started to have issues, it was time to upgrade. This was an economical option that gave us both more slots and wider slots (the better to toast bagels and other goodies). So far, it has been great. It actually toasts quite a bit faster than our old toaster.The one thing I would change is to make the toaster slots a little bit longer, as they're not quite long enough to accommodate the naan or wheat bread that I like. (They can be turned sideways, but then one end doesn't get toasted much unless you rotate partway through.

Very basic, super lightweight toaster - does not feel pricey
This is your very basic model toaster. It feels extremely lightweight compared to our older Cuisinart so do not expect it to feel substantial in any way.I spent a lot on our previous toaster and within months one side was not working, and it never toasted evenly. This one is a fraction of the coast and is toasting better (mind you, you have to turn the knobs quite far up I find) at least both sides of the toast. We've been using it multiple times a day now for two weeks. Bagels and toast. Works equally well.I figure toasters give out after a couple of years of use so I'm not splurging anymore. This does not look as fancy as our old one nor does it go with the rest of our kitchen gadgets but I don't care. Our other one always had fingerprints and was next to impossible to keep clean. This works fine.Really, isn't that all you care about when it comes to a toaster? Does the trick and if it breaks in a year, I'll get another. No biggie.Recommend so far. Good value for price.

Good basic toaster for the price. Toasts evenly and doesn't get too hot to touch.
Our old toaster lasted for years. It had some weight to it, it was well insulated and you could touch the sides without fear of it being hot. It had large drop down doors under each two toasting slots that allowed you to really empty all the crumbs out of the entire toaster. It was a Proctor Silex. It was a very hard act to follow. This toaster is also a Proctor Silex but you can tell by the quality that it is not made in the same place our older toaster was. It's very light, does heat up a little but you can still touch it with no fear of too much heat and it toasts really evenly. It has no extra settings other than the STOP feature. It's a really good basic toaster for the price. Proctor Silex has been able to retain the quality in the toasting functionality but not the sturdiness or quality of material and design since the move to new manufacturing.
